Reading Board Temperature Sensors on Compact Units
Manufacturer dashboards hide VRM probes—where to attach external sensors during a home check.
Stock monitoring apps on compact miners prioritize hash ASIC die temperature because that number drives fan curves. VRM phases and memory modules often lack public sensor paths, which is why operators see green status while plastic near the power inlet softens over months.
For a basic home check, attach a K-type probe to the largest inductor near the DC input, not the outer case plastic. Log every ten minutes during a pool-connected session. If that probe exceeds 85°C while the app reports 65°C on the ASIC, your fan curve is misaligned with the actual bottleneck.
Infrared guns help scan intake grille patterns but miss values behind shield cans. Use IR for relative comparisons between left and right intake zones, then confirm hot spots with a touch-safe probe after shutdown.
Never open a live PSU section. Our audits power down before internal photos. If you smell heated epoxy, stop the session and schedule a bench visit rather than chasing numbers through a vent hole.
Document ambient room temperature alongside probe readings. A board at 70°C in a 18°C room differs from the same reading when Jeonju humidity tops eighty percent and your wall unit struggles.
